Hi all,
I’m trying to create a connection with SQL Server using sqlstringconnect(). I’ve done this about a zillion times over the years and work every day with VFP to over a dozen SQL Server and Sybase databases from Win2000, XP and Win7 clients, no problem.

All of a sudden, we have a box that runs some processes that began to fail when the box was upgraded to Win 7. The connect string no longer works. I’m working through a remote desktop to get to this box, but surely that can’t matter. The app runs on the box, or used to, when a batch file is run by a timer. I just use the remote desktop to get to it.

Anyway, I can create an ODBC DSN, user and system, on the box and they connect fine. I can ping the database server successfully. But I cannot get a connect string to work, either trusted connection or ODBC login. Can’t get sqlconnect(‘MyDSN’) to work either even though the DSN connects fine through the ODBC administrator.

When the connect fails, I get an error to the effect that the server can’t be found. Specificlly:
SQLState: 08001
"Error locating server/instance specified"

This even with the DSN connecting fine with the same server/instance.

We have both the SQL Server 6.01 and SQL Server Native Client 10.0 drivers on the box and I can create DSN’s using either.
Any of this ring any bells for anyone?
